First,we really wish to thank FFG for providing already the trollslayer and witch hunter. Now, in order to complete our old warhammer quest group, I would really like to see the Kislevite Shaman as new Expansion Pack.

In the original GW miniature game, each member of our group has a specific role such as the wizard (healer sometimes offensive), trollslayer (big monster slayer) and witch hunter (the joker). The Kislevite Shaman was the reliable supporter, able to compensate the misfortune of the other heroes (the wizard in particular) and this is a game style which is currently missing in the WQACG and we would like to see.

A possible characteristic of the Kislevite Shaman could be that, instead of rolling the white dice, he would have automatic successes (but no critical success) while still rolling black die for the monsters. For example, for the attack action, he could obtain automatically one shield and one axe plus the possibility to have one shield OR one axe in addition.
